WebFeb 15, 2024 · If you believe one of the rental properties is somehow different and doesn't rise to the level of a trade or business as defined next, then you can make a decision to exclude one property. However, if you are making the decision to increase your qualified business income deduction (QBID) without foundation, then you should include all or none. WebDec 1, 2024 · Trust A' s deductible amount of LLC' s QBI is $25,000 (the lesser of 20% of $175,000 = $35,000, or the Sec. 199A (b) (2) (B) limitation of $25,000). Note that the depreciation deduction is allocated to the current income beneficiaries and is not considered when computing taxable income (Sec. 642 (e)).
